Course Details

Fundamentals of Disaster Survival Medicine: An introduction to the critical concepts of disaster survival medicine, including triage, emergency response, and resource management.
Threat Assessment and Hazard Identification: Students will learn how to identify and evaluate potential disasters and hazards, focusing on relevant medical concerns and preventative measures.
Emergency Medical Procedures for Disaster Survival: This unit covers essential medical procedures required in disaster situations, including wound care, fracture management, and emergency resuscitation.
Water, Sanitation, and Hygiene in Disasters: An exploration of the importance of water, sanitation, and hygiene in maintaining public health during and after disasters, with practical guidance on ensuring safe water supplies and waste management.
Disaster Psychology and Mental Health: This unit covers the psychological impact of disasters on individuals and communities, alongside strategies for mental health support and resilience building.
Disaster Preparedness and Planning: Students will learn how to develop effective disaster preparedness plans, including communication strategies, resource allocation, and community engagement.
Public Health and Epidemiology in Disasters: An examination of the role of public health and epidemiology in disaster response, focusing on disease surveillance, outbreak investigation, and risk communication.
Special Considerations in Disaster Survival Medicine: A review of unique medical concerns and challenges in disaster situations, such as pediatrics, geriatrics, and individuals with disabilities.
